Screen Marker and Recorder logo Screen Marker and Recorder

This app allows you live drawing and taking notes over desktop applications. There are also tools for screen recording and making screenshots. It is great tool for creating presentations, tutorials, manuals, animations, video or streaming.

  • Image viewer with annotations (etc add rectangle)
    I use Gromit-MPX. With it you can toggle "painting mode" with a hotkey (e.g. F9), making your screen essentially a big whiteboard on which you can draw in various colors and thiccnessess. Source: about 3 years ago
